🥘 Ingredients

16 items
  • 1 lb pork tenderloin
  • 0.25 cup soy sauce
  • 0.25 cup hoisin sauce
  • 1 tbsp rice vinegar
  • 2 tsp sesame oil
  • 1 tbsp honey
  • 2 garlic cloves (minced)
  • 1 tsp fresh ginger (grated)
  • 1 tsp sriracha sauce
  • 2 cups coleslaw mix
  • 0.25 cup cilantro (chopped)
  • 2 green onions (sliced)
  • 0.25 cup mayonnaise
  • 1 tbsp lime juice
  • 4 brioche sandwich buns
  • 1 tsp sesame seeds

📝 Instructions

9 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).

2

In a small bowl, whisk together soy sauce, hoisin sauce, rice vinegar, sesame oil, honey, minced garlic, grated ginger, and sriracha sauce to create the marinade.

3

Place the pork tenderloin in a resealable plastic bag or a shallow dish. Pour the marinade over the pork, ensuring it is fully coated. Allow it to marinate for at least 15 minutes, or up to 2 hours for more flavor.

4

Heat a large oven-safe skillet over medium-high heat. Sear the pork tenderloin on all sides until lightly browned, about 2-3 minutes per side.

5

Transfer the skillet to the preheated oven and roast the pork for 15-20 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 145°F (63°C). Remove from the oven, cover loosely with foil, and let it rest for 5-10 minutes.

6

While the pork rests, prepare the slaw. In a large mixing bowl, combine the coleslaw mix, chopped cilantro, and sliced green onions. In a separate small bowl, mix mayonnaise and lime juice. Add the lime mayonnaise dressing to the coleslaw mixture and toss until evenly coated.

7

Once the pork has rested, slice it thinly against the grain.

8

To assemble the sandwiches, toast the brioche buns lightly if desired. Layer the bottom half of each bun with slices of pork, a generous serving of dressed coleslaw, and a sprinkle of sesame seeds.

9

Place the top half of the bun on each sandwich and serve immediately. Enjoy your Oriental Pork Sandwiches with a side of your choice!
